1. Heredity

Definition:

Heredity is the transmission of characters (traits) from parents to offspring through genes.

Examples

Eye colour

Hair type

Blood group

Height (partly hereditary)

2. Variation

Variation means differences among individuals of the same species.

Causes of Variation

DNA copying errors

Sexual reproduction

Environmental factors

Importance

Helps organisms adapt.

Essential for survival.

Basis of evolution.

3. Why Do Offspring Resemble Their Parents?

Because hereditary information is stored in DNA.

During reproduction, DNA from both parents is passed to the offspring.

5. Gene

A gene is the functional unit of heredity.

Located on chromosomes

Controls one specific trait

Example:

Gene for tallness

6. Chromosome

Chromosomes are thread-like structures found inside the nucleus.

They contain DNA and genes.

Human Chromosomes

46 chromosomes

23 pairs

7. Mendel – Father of Genetics

Gregor Johann Mendel performed experiments on pea plants.

Reasons for choosing pea plants:

Short life cycle

Easy pollination

Contrasting characters

Many offspring

8. Mendel's Monohybrid Cross

Parents

Tall (TT)

×

Dwarf (tt)

F₁ Generation

All Tall (Tt)

F₂ Generation

Tall × Tall

Result:

Genotype Ratio

1 TT : 2 Tt : 1 tt

Phenotype Ratio

3 Tall : 1 Dwarf

Important Conclusions

Dominant trait appears first.

Recessive trait remains hidden.

Recessive trait appears in F₂ generation.

9. Dominant and Recessive Traits

Dominant Trait

Expresses itself even when only one dominant allele is present.

Example:

Tallness (T)

Recessive Trait

Expresses only when both alleles are recessive.

Example:

Dwarfness (t)

10. Alleles

Alternative forms of a gene are called alleles.

Example

T = Tall

t = Dwarf

11. Acquired and Inherited Traits

Acquired Traits

Develop during life.

Not inherited.

Examples:

Muscles by exercise

Pierced ears

Inherited Traits

Passed from parents.

Examples:

Eye colour

Hair colour
